LSJ202 N-CHANNEL JFET Linear Systems replaces discontinued Siliconix J202 The LSJ202 is a high gain N-Channel JFET This n-channel JFET is optimised for high gain. The part is particularly suitable for use in low power or high impedance amplifiers. The SOT-23 package is well suited for cost sensitive applications and mass production. (See Packaging Informati.
